Core Components of ALM for SMBs

  • Data Collection and Analysis ● At the heart of ALM is data. This includes data on employee availability, skills, performance, historical sales data, customer traffic patterns, and even external factors like weather or local events. Algorithms analyze this data to identify patterns, trends, and correlations that would be difficult or impossible for a human manager to discern manually. For example, an algorithm might analyze past sales data to predict peak hours for a café and suggest optimal staffing levels for those times.
  • Automated Scheduling ● One of the most common applications of ALM for SMBs is automated scheduling. Instead of manually creating schedules, which can be time-consuming and prone to errors, ALM systems can generate schedules based on employee availability, skills, labor laws, and anticipated demand. This ensures that businesses are adequately staffed during busy periods and avoid overstaffing during slower times, directly impacting labor costs and operational efficiency.
  • Task Management and Optimization ● ALM can also extend to task management. Algorithms can be used to assign tasks to employees based on their skills, availability, and workload, ensuring that tasks are completed efficiently and effectively. For instance, in a retail setting, an ALM system could assign restocking tasks to employees who are currently free and have the necessary skills, while simultaneously optimizing their routes within the store to minimize travel time.
  • Performance Monitoring and Evaluation ● ALM systems often incorporate features for monitoring employee performance. This can range from tracking time and attendance to measuring productivity metrics like sales per hour or ratings. The data collected can then be used to evaluate employee performance, identify areas for improvement, and provide data-driven feedback, fostering a culture of continuous improvement within the SMB. However, it’s crucial for SMBs to approach ethically and transparently, ensuring it’s used to support employee development rather than solely for punitive measures.

Diverse Perspectives and Multi-Cultural Business Aspects of Advanced ALM

The interpretation and implementation of ALM can vary significantly across different business cultures and societal contexts. What is considered efficient and optimized in one culture might be perceived as dehumanizing or unfair in another. For SMBs operating in multi-cultural environments or with diverse workforces, understanding these nuances is paramount. Consider these perspectives:

  • Individualistic Vs. Collectivistic Cultures ● In individualistic cultures, ALM’s focus on individual performance metrics and optimized task assignments might align well with cultural values. However, in collectivistic cultures, where team cohesion and group harmony are prioritized, an overly individualistic application of ALM could be disruptive and demotivating. SMBs in collectivistic cultures might need to emphasize ALM features that promote team-based optimization and shared goals.
  • High-Context Vs. Low-Context Communication ● High-context cultures rely heavily on implicit communication and contextual understanding, while low-context cultures favor explicit and direct communication. ALM systems, often designed in low-context environments, might need to be adapted to accommodate the communication styles of high-context cultures. For example, employee feedback mechanisms within ALM systems might need to be culturally sensitive and allow for more nuanced and indirect forms of communication.
  • Power Distance and Hierarchy ● Cultures with high power distance accept and expect hierarchical structures, while low power distance cultures emphasize equality and egalitarianism. The implementation of ALM, which can sometimes be perceived as top-down and algorithmically driven, might be met with resistance in low power distance cultures if not implemented transparently and with employee involvement. SMBs in these cultures should focus on empowering employees with access to ALM data and decision-making processes.
  • Ethical Frameworks and Values ● Ethical considerations in ALM are not universal. Different cultures and societies may have varying ethical frameworks and values regarding data privacy, algorithmic fairness, and the role of technology in the workplace. SMBs operating internationally or with diverse customer bases need to be mindful of these ethical variations and ensure their ALM practices align with local ethical norms and legal requirements. For instance, regulations vary significantly across countries, impacting how ALM systems can collect and utilize employee data.

These multi-cultural business aspects underscore the need for a highly contextualized and ethically informed approach to advanced ALM. A one-size-fits-all approach is unlikely to be successful, particularly for SMBs aiming for sustainable and inclusive growth.

Ethical Algorithmic Design and Implementation
  • Bias Detection and Mitigation ● Algorithms are trained on data, and if that data reflects existing biases (e.g., gender bias, racial bias), the algorithms can perpetuate and even amplify these biases in labor management decisions. Advanced ALM requires rigorous bias detection and mitigation strategies. This includes auditing algorithms for fairness, using diverse and representative training data, and implementing human oversight to identify and correct biased algorithmic outputs.
  • Transparency and Explainability ● Employees have a right to understand how ALM systems are making decisions that affect their work lives. Advanced ALM emphasizes transparency and explainability. This means making the logic and parameters of algorithms understandable to managers and employees, providing clear explanations for algorithmic decisions, and allowing for human review and appeal processes. “Black box” algorithms that operate without transparency can breed mistrust and resentment.
  • Data Privacy and Security ● ALM systems collect and process vast amounts of employee data. Robust data privacy and security measures are essential to protect employee information and comply with data protection regulations. SMBs must implement strong data encryption, access controls, and data minimization practices to safeguard employee privacy. Transparency about data collection and usage is also crucial for building trust.
  • Algorithmic Accountability and Oversight ● Clear lines of accountability and oversight are necessary for responsible ALM. This involves establishing human review processes for algorithmic decisions, designating individuals or teams responsible for monitoring algorithm performance and ethical compliance, and implementing mechanisms for addressing employee grievances and appeals related to ALM decisions. Algorithmic accountability ensures that humans remain in control and can intervene when necessary.

Human-Centric Labor Management Practices in an Algorithmic Age
  • Employee Empowerment and Participation ● Instead of viewing employees as mere data points to be optimized, advanced ALM should empower employees and foster participation. This can involve giving employees more control over their schedules, allowing them to express preferences, and providing opportunities for skill development and career growth within the ALM framework. Employee participation can increase engagement and reduce resistance to ALM.
  • Work-Life Balance and Well-Being ● While efficiency is important, advanced ALM should also prioritize employee work-life balance and well-being. Algorithms can be designed to optimize schedules not just for business needs but also for employee preferences and well-being, taking into account factors like shift patterns, rest periods, and commute times. Promoting work-life balance can improve employee morale and reduce burnout.
  • Skills Development and Talent Management ● Advanced ALM can be used not just for task assignment but also for strategic talent management. Algorithms can identify employee skills gaps, recommend training programs, and facilitate internal mobility and career progression. This human-centric approach transforms ALM from a purely operational tool to a strategic enabler of talent development and organizational growth.
  • Human-Algorithm Collaboration ● The future of advanced ALM lies in human-algorithm collaboration, not in algorithmic replacement of human judgment. Algorithms can provide valuable data insights and recommendations, but human managers retain the critical role of interpreting data, making nuanced decisions, and exercising empathy and emotional intelligence. The optimal approach is to leverage the strengths of both algorithms and humans, creating a synergistic partnership for effective and ethical labor management.
